Select the items that match Aristotle's definitions of governments. Select all that apply.
SSSSS [86.1K]

Answer:

Rule by a few called an aristocracy, Rule by many called a democracy, rule by many called a polity.

Explanation:

Aristotles believed that the best form of government was a combination of the best aspects of Democracy and Aristocracy, that form would be similar to the Polity.

The rule by one is called a Monarchy, and its negative form is Tyranny.

The rule by a few is called Aristocracy, were the best and wisest are in charge of government. The negative form is called oligarchy. In an oligarchy, a few rule but not in the interest of the common good.

The rule of many is a Polity, and its negative form is a Democracy. Aristotle believed that allowing the direct participation of everyone in a society (Greek democracy was direct) made a city impossible to rule.

Explain why the causes of the Great Depression led to calls for the government action and reform.
nasty-shy [4]

Answer:

The government had stayed out of the economy for a while. This lack of regulation caused the stock market to crash, excessive use of create, overproduction of consumer goods, a weak farm economy, etc. The tarrifs were also very high. The government had to intervene in order to balance the economy and help many Americans by balancing the distribution of income.
